The various ways the SBI Kisan credit card provides aid to the farmers are:
- Cardholders will earn interest on the credit balance that they maintain in their Kisan Credit Card account
- Farmers will get interest subvention at 2.00% per annum on loans up to Rs. 3.00 lakh. Additional interest subvention up to 3.00% p.a. on prompt repayments
- Crop insurance is provided to all SBI Kisan Credit Cardholders who sowed certain crops in certain areas
- The loan amount given to the farmer will be decided on the basis of cost of cultivation, expenses incurred post-harvesting and any other maintenance costs
- After the first year, the loan amount will be decided on the basis of the increase in the scale of finance
- Security is not required for loans up to Rs. 1.60 lakh
- Currently SBI Kisan credit card is charging simple interest at 7.00% p.a. for one year or the repayment due date, whichever is earlier
- If repayment is not done within the due date interest will be applied at card rate. After the due date interest will get compounded every 6 months
- Repayment period will be fixed on the basis of harvesting and marketing period of the crops sown using the loan amount
